Jase wrote:Well that was a bit disappointing...the result that is... the performance by the team against the odds, in a hostile environment and with the added effort needed going against the Breeze was IMHO brilliant...
Excellent start, showed some great attacking ideas, and looked really up for it, then 10 minutes in we go down to 10 men...sure I could see it being a yellow card, Christiano got him with the elbow, it wasn't swinging...sure Yellow. Muscat charges the Ref and then the Ref's Assist and bingo bongo lets change our mind to a Red card...I hate it, let the ref do his job and don't ahve the players in his ear all game, b*tching and moaning...it is garbage...and needs to be stamped out...That also goes for Eugene charging the Ref's assistant himself...we don't need it...I hated it when I played and it needs to stop.... It is cheating...
Anyway after that I thought Adelaide were awesome...defended brilliantly (if a touch to deep) but we had as many close attempts as they did and we certainly weren't outplayed. Half time came and we were well and truly still in it...
With a bit of luck we could have been 1-0 up and then they go down the other end and score...I think the problem for us with their goal was we were sitting to deep, but still a well placed goal and at least Thompson, Allsop or Muscat didn't score...
We continued to defend well, made some good breaks and how there were only 3 minutes of injurty time at the end I will never understand...
Anyway here are my ratings for the boys...
Eugene - made a couple of great stops, commanded his area well, maybe unsighted for their goal, maybe could have done better but another great game - 7/10
Mullen - Brilliant, this kid is going to be a star and I would say our BOG, gave Thompson a bath and made a beautiful break leaving Muscat look the old carthorse that he is - 8.5/10
Cornthwaite - didn't see much of him, did his job well, got Allsapp sent off, solid game - 7/10
Sasa - solid as usual, will be sorely missed next year, damn shame he is leaving our player of the year, and again excellent tonight 8/10
Jammo - got forward really well in the first part of the game, worked tirelessly, hit a good free kick but lacking power and had the keeper make a good save with his legs, not bad for a kid on one leg 7/10
Evans - didn't see much of him, gave the ball away a bit but was again solid [/b]6/10[/b]
Salley - blanketed Hernandez for most of the night, did well, only got lost a couple of occasions and I am praying that we might somehow be able to keep him for that bit of steel in the midfield, we have looked so much better with both him and Evans sitting in front of the defense 6.5/10
Pantelis - didn't do a lot, subbed off for Ago...still a good little player but not one of his better games 5.5/10
Barbiero - again solid, but not outstanding, defended well, worked hard and put himself about a fair bit, loved the hip and shoulder to Bergers head in the penalty area...6.5/10
Dodd - played pretty well, not up to his best but didn't go missing like he has in the past in big games...still not as imposing a Captain as Muscat but played well.6.5/10
Christiano - not on long enough to really get a rating, but will give him 4/10 for drawing blood and would have got 8/10 if it had been on Muscat...![]()
Subs
Ago - Sigh, at least it is over, completely missed a cross that if he had got anything on it would have gone in but couldn't even do that...not sad to see him hang up the boots, I'm sure he has been good with the kids and was a gun in his day but that day is done...
Cassio - Ran around a lot...erm that's pretty much it...
So all in all, a disappointing result, a great team performance, a much better effort than 3 weeks ago and with a Marquee player who can put the bl00dy ball in the back of the bl00dy net we will do well next year...Jammo, Mullen (and I hate to say it) Cornthwaite have shown on the big occasion that they are ready...Mullen is going to be an absolute star, as is Jammo...Barbiero and Pantelis are growing into their roles as midfielders and as they get a bit older and more experienced they will just get better and better, probably need an older head in their to help them out...If we can't keep Salley then we need a similar player with experience who can help the young uns in the middle of the park...Doddy needs to be able to run at defenders and we need someone who can actually score...
